Haiti: Unemployment, total (% of total labor force) (modeled ILO estimate)

In , Haiti's Unemployment, total (% of total labor force) (modeled ILO estimate) was 14.94.

That's up 2.3% from 2024, the highest value since .

The global average for this indicator in 2025 was 6.73 . Haiti ranks #16 globally out of 182 reporting countries. Within Latin America & Caribbean, it ranks #2 of 31.

Source: World Bank Open Data (SL.UEM.TOTL.ZS) • Data as of 2025

About Unemployment, total (% of total labor force) (modeled ILO estimate)

Unemployment refers to the share of the labor force that is without work but available for and seeking employment.
